Bifrenaria spots on leaves
 
I bought a young bifrenaria last week and it's started to develop some brown/dark spots on its leaves. I've seen a couple of spots on its bulbs, too. I wonder if it's normal for.this species or if it should be treated in any way. Apparently a type of fungus does attack this specific species: Phyllosticta capitalensis.

So far I've placed it outdoors and far from my other orchids, just in case.
